
Wed Feb 05 14:28:11 IST 2025: ## Delhi Exit Polls Awaited After Assembly Elections Conclude
**New Delhi, February 5, 2025** – Voting concluded today in the Delhi Legislative Assembly elections, with 1.56 crore eligible voters casting their ballots. The Election Commission of India (ECI) facilitated a smooth voting process, including special provisions for 733 polling stations to accommodate voters with disabilities. The final results will be announced on February 8th.
However, all eyes are now on the upcoming exit polls, which will offer early predictions of the election outcome. While exit polls are not always accurate, they provide an initial indication of public sentiment and potential winning parties. Their reliability depends on factors such as voter honesty, margin of error, and sample size.
According to the Representation of the People Act, 1951, the publication or broadcast of exit polls is prohibited until voting concludes. This prevents influencing voter choices. Following the completion of voting today, several polling agencies, including IPSOS, CVoter, Today’s Chanakya, and Axis My India, are expected to release their predictions.
